The Shift from Single-Cloud to Multi-Cloud Environments
Organizations have moved beyond traditional single-cloud systems to multi-cloud architectures, which offer flexibility and resilience. The evolution of multi-cloud adoption is driven by the need to distribute workloads across various platforms, minimizing the risks associated with vendor lock-in. This strategic approach allows enterprises to optimize service performance and scalability while maintaining operational consistency.
Optimizing Performance Through Strategic Workload Distribution
One of the key innovations in multi-cloud environments is workload optimization. By distributing workloads across different cloud providers, enterprises can achieve higher efficiency and reduce latency. Automated orchestration tools have played a significant role in this transformation, ensuring seamless integration and improving service reliability. Studies show that businesses implementing workload distribution strategies experience a significant boost in application performance and resource utilization.
Enhancing Security and Compliance Measures
Security concerns remain a priority in multi-cloud adoption. Enterprises are implementing advanced security frameworks that integrate threat detection and automated response mechanisms. This approach significantly reduces security incidents and strengthens compliance management. Additionally, unified security policies ensure that enterprises maintain data protection standards across all cloud environments, regardless of provider specifications.
Reducing Operational Costs with Intelligent Resource Allocation
One of the major advantages of multi-cloud adoption is cost efficiency. Intelligent resource allocation enables businesses to optimize their spending by selecting the most cost-effective services from different providers. Automated management systems further enhance cost control by minimizing resource wastage and optimizing cloud expenditures. As a result, enterprises are witnessing substantial reductions in total infrastructure costs while maintaining high performance.

The Role of Standardization in Multi-Cloud Interoperability
Interoperability remains a critical challenge in multi-cloud environments. To address this, enterprises are adopting standardized integration frameworks that enable seamless communication between different cloud platforms. These frameworks simplify service deployment, enhance monitoring capabilities, and reduce configuration errors. Standardized security protocols also ensure consistent threat detection and mitigation across cloud ecosystems.
Leveraging Edge Computing for Real-Time Data Processing
The integration of edge computing with multi-cloud architectures is paving the way for faster data processing. By processing data closer to its source, edge computing reduces latency and improves response times. This innovation is particularly beneficial for industries that require real-time analytics, such as finance, healthcare, and e-commerce. As businesses continue to explore edge-cloud architectures, the potential for enhanced performance and efficiency grows exponentially.
